Can You Participate in Research About the Experience of Gender Diverse Young People?

A research study from the University of Leeds is interested in finding out whether there are differences in how young people cope in uncertain situations and whether these differences impact on psychological wellbeing in relation to their gender identity. The researchers do not seek to question/explore any aspect of gender diverse youths identity, they only seek to understand how they cope with their experiences.

They are looking for young people aged between 14 – 18 years and 6 months to participate at two different time points (3 months apart).
